diff options
-rw-r--r-- | Source/cmMakeDepend.cxx |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/Source/cmMakeDepend.cxx b/Source/cmMakeDepend.cxx index 8499d87..44b0fe4 100644 --- a/Source/cmMakeDepend.cxx +++ b/Source/cmMakeDepend.cxx @@ -241,13 +241,13 @@ void cmDependInformation::MergeInfo(cmDependInformation* info) // find the full path to fname by searching the m_IncludeDirectories array std::string cmMakeDepend::FullPath(const char* fname) { + if(cmSystemTools::FileExists(fname)) + { + return std::string(fname); + } for(std::vector<std::string>::iterator i = m_IncludeDirectories.begin(); i != m_IncludeDirectories.end(); ++i) { - if(cmSystemTools::FileExists(fname)) - { - return std::string(fname); - } std::string path = *i; path = path + "/"; path = path + fname; |